A 25 year old was charged with impaired driving. The full text of the release follows:

On May 29, 2022, officers with Patrol Services charged 25-year-old Kyla Morningstar with operation while impaired.

Around 1:30 a.m. officers attended the scene of a two-vehicle collision near the Pim Street and MacDonald Avenue intersection. The accused was driving northbound on Pim Street and collided into the back of another northbound vehicle. The two drivers were the only occupants of each vehicle and were treated by EMS at the scene.

Upon speaking with the accused, officers developed grounds to believe her ability to operate a vehicle was impaired by alcohol and she was arrested. She later provided two samples into an approved device, registering two fail results.

She is charged with,

  • Operation while Impaired – Blood Alcohol Concentration (80+)
  • Operation while Impaired – Alcohol and/or Drug

She was released on an undertaking and is scheduled to appear in court on July 4, 2022.
